Coder Social home page Coder Social logo

svg-gallery-project's Introduction

OMTech-gallery-project

Overview Welcome to Omtech SVG Gallery! This project is a web application built with ReactJS, Vite, Tailwind CSS, and Material-UI (MUI). It includes several third-party libraries to enhance its functionality, such as CKEditor 5 for rich text editing, React Dropzone for easy file uploads, Swiper for creating sliders and carousels, and React Avatar Editor for avatar customization.

Live deployed app: https://om-tech-gallery-project.vercel.app/

Installation:

Make sure you have Node.js and npm installed on your machine. Clone the repository and navigate to the project folder in the terminal. Run the following commands to install the dependencies:

npm install

Getting Started

After installing the dependencies, you can start the development server by running:

npm run dev

This will launch the application locally, and you can view it in your web browser at http://localhost:3000 by default.

Libraries Used:

  • Used CKEditor 5 CKEditor 5 is a powerful and customizable rich text editor that provides a seamless integration with ReactJS. It enhances the text editing capabilities of your application.

  • React Dropzone React Dropzone is a lightweight library for adding drag-and-drop functionality to easily upload files. It simplifies the process of handling file uploads in your project.

  • Swiper Swiper is a modern and mobile-friendly slider and carousel library. It enables you to create interactive and responsive sliders for showcasing content.

  • React Avatar Editor React Avatar Editor allows users to edit and customize avatars within the application. It provides features like cropping and scaling to enhance the avatar creation experience.

Contributing:

If you want to contribute to the project, feel free to open issues or submit pull requests. We welcome any feedback, bug reports, or feature requests.

License:

This project is licensed under the MIT License. Feel free to use and modify the code according to your needs.

Acknowledgments We would like to express our gratitude to the creators and maintainers of the third-party libraries used in this project. Their contributions have been instrumental in building a feature-rich and efficient web application.

svg-gallery-project's People

Contributors

ducphamminh511 avatar tle877 avatar ducpm511 avatar anhnbn-hs avatar omtechmarketing avatar fuuko08 avatar

Watchers

 av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.